Pros

easy entry level work, typical upbeat retail environment, interesting products with a nostalgic pop feel, lots of interesting people being in a mall type setting

Cons

Poor bonus structure with even worse motivation practices by management, sales contests are unfair for part time employees which managers usually win due to hours combined with manager only contests it leaves very little or nothing for sales associates. Sales commission is only 1.5% which is just a bonus for sales goal and double that amount if you surpass sales goal by 20%, yet they push commission as its a large bonus for employees when only managers see any real bonus for the extra sales. Managers also get bonuses for employee secret shopper scores which is nothing upon their reflection of management skill but personal employee professionalism. Human Resouces dept is impossible to get ahold of and will not send health insurance forms in on time for employees to fill out and still qualify.
